This was originally a poem by Robert Browning, then
"covered" by John Lennon and then "covered" by
Mary-Chapin Carpenter.

Grow Old With Me (Lennon)
Grow old along with me, the best is yet to be
When our time has come, we will be as one
God bless our love, God bless our love
Grow old along with me, two branches of one tree
Face the setting sun when the day is done
God bless our love, God bless our love
Spending our lives together, man and wife together
World without end, World without end
Grow old along with me, whatever fate decrees
We will see it through, for our love is true
God bless our love, God bless our love
